Menominee, Wisconsin Population 2024

4,007

Menominee is a city located in Wisconsin. Menominee has a 2024 population of 4,007. Menominee is currently declining at a rate of -2.32% annually and its population has decreased by -5.85%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 4,256 in 2020.

The average household income in Menominee is $81,490 with a poverty rate of 19.98%. The median age in Menominee is 32.1 years: 28.6 years for males, and 34.9 years for females.

Poverty in Menominee

The race most likely to be in poverty in Menominee is Black, with 100% below the poverty level.

The race least likely to be in poverty in Menominee is Multiple, with 0.99% below the poverty level.

The poverty rate among those that worked full-time for the past 12 months was 4.08%. Among those working part-time, it was 14.04%, and for those that did not work, the poverty rate was 23.3%.

Place of Birth

99.81% of Menominee residents were born in the United States, with 91.75% having been born in Wisconsin. 0.14% of residents are not US citizens. Of those not born in the United States, the largest percentage are from Asia.
